What are the responsibilities and job description for the General Laborer position at Borden Dairy?
J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
- Load and unload trailers and move product throughout the facility.
- Stack, sort, bundle, and fill containers with product as needed.
- Rotate inventory daily to ensure proper product flow and freshness.
- Label and mark product loads for identification and tracking.
- Complete and maintain accurate documentation for incoming and outgoing shipments.
- Record stock movement in and out of designated work areas.
- Monitor materials, products, and equipment throughout the process and report any irregularities to the supervisor.
- Assemble units and place items as directed for shipment or storage.
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work environment.
- Follow all company safety policies, procedures, and operational guidelines.
Important Considerations
- Weekend availability may be required.
- Work may involve extended periods in cold or refrigerated environments.
- Appropriate work and safety gear must be worn at all times.
- Some roles may involve heavy lifting and prolonged standing.
- Completion of required paperwork and adherence to safety protocols is expected.
Physical Demands and Working Conditions
- Frequent standing, walking, kneeling, reaching, climbing, pulling, and bending with full range of motion.
- Frequent lifting and/or moving of up to 10 pounds; occasional lifting and/or moving of more than 100 pounds.
- Must be able to work in a wet environment.
